“…Although honey bees are not the target insect, clothianidin is highly toxic to honey bees at doses near the median lethal dose (LD 50 ) of 3 ppb for oral exposure and 22 ppb for contact exposure (130)(131)(132)(133)(134). Clothianidin concentrations of up to 2.6 ppb have been detected in pollen samples and concentrations ranging from 1 to 14 ppb, with most ranging between 0.3 to 5.4 ppb, in the nectar of treated crops (133,(135)(136)(137)(138)(139)(140). In addition to potential lethal impact of clothianidin, sublethal doses have been shown to negatively affect honey bee immunity, grooming and hygienic behavior, neural gene expression, flight activity and homing behavior (141)(142)(143)(144)(145)(146)(147)(148)(149)(150)(151)(152).…”
